Modular seals for pipe and cable penetrations
Link-Seals are used for sealing pipe and cable penetrations within industrial installations and infrastructure.
The modular sealing systems provide a gas-tight and watertight hydrostatic seal around pipes and cables in wall, floor and wall sleeve penetrations.
The systems are suitable for applications involving, among others, steel, cast iron, copper and plastic pipes and cables.
Suitable for new-build and retrofit
Link-Seals can be applied in both drilled and cast penetrations.
In addition, the systems can also be installed retrospectively within existing installations and structures. This makes them suitable for both new-build projects and retrofit applications.
Reliable sealing under a wide range of conditions
The sealing systems are designed for applications where reliability under a wide range of process conditions is required.
Depending on the version, solutions are available with resistance to pressure, temperature, vibrations and different media. In addition, the systems can absorb misalignments and limited movements within piping systems.

Different versions for different media
Depending on the application, different versions are available for, among others:
- Water
- Oil and fuels
- Chemicals
- Solvents
- High temperatures
In addition, specific versions are available for applications where additional chemical or thermal resistance is required.
Simple and safe installation
Due to the modular construction, Link-Seals can be installed relatively easily.
The systems can be safely installed from the inside of walls and contribute to efficient installation of pipe and cable penetrations. In addition, labour costs can be reduced compared to traditional sealing systems.
